pension accumulation refers to the process of steadily growing a retirement fund over time through contributions from both employees and employers. These funds are typically invested in various assets, such as stocks, bonds, and real estate, with the goal of generating income to support retirees during their golden years. The overall objective of pension accumulation is to ensure that individuals have enough savings to maintain their standard of living after they stop working.
There are two main types of pensions – defined benefit plans and defined contribution plans. Defined benefit plans promise a specific payout amount to retirees based on factors like salary and years of service. In contrast, defined contribution plans, such as 401(k) plans, rely on contributions made by both employees and employers, with the eventual payout depending on the performance of the investments.
For individuals with access to an employer-sponsored pension plan, pension accumulation occurs automatically through regular contributions deducted from their paychecks. These contributions are often matched, either partially or fully, by the employer, which can significantly boost the growth of the pension fund. Over time, these contributions, along with any investment earnings, accumulate to form a substantial nest egg for retirement.

Another advantage of pension accumulation is the potential for tax benefits. Contributions made to a pension plan are often tax-deductible, meaning that individuals can lower their taxable income and save money on their annual tax bill. Additionally, the growth of the pension fund is tax-deferred, allowing investments to compound over time without incurring immediate taxes on the earnings.
Despite these benefits, pension accumulation does have its limitations. For one, not all employers offer pension plans, leaving many individuals responsible for funding their own retirement through personal savings and investments. Additionally, the payout amounts from defined benefit plans may be fixed and not adjusted for inflation, which can erode the purchasing power of retirees over time.
